I need to find the unit rate of $112 in 8 hours

A unit rate must have a denominator of one:

n/1
So you would get n by dividing 112 by 8: 112 divided by 8 = 14 so n = 14.

14/1 or $14 p/ hr

Answer:


\text{Unit rate}=\frac{\$14}{\text{hour}}

Explanation:

We are asked to find the the unit rate of $112 in 8 hours.

To find the unit rate, we will divide $112 by 8 hours as shown below:


\text{Unit rate}=\frac{\$112}{\text{8 hours}}


\text{Unit rate}=\frac{\$14}{\text{hour}}

Therefore, our required unit rate is $14 per hour.
